We understand your heartfelt prayer for forgiveness and the challenges you're facing, Sadthy. Let's come together in prayer and seek God's wisdom from His Word.

Firstly, it's wonderful that you acknowledge the need for forgiveness. The Bible tells us, "If we confess our sins, he is faithful and just to forgive us our sins, and to cleanse us from all unrighteousness" (1 John 1:9 WEB). Trust in this promise and know that God is eager to forgive you when you come to Him with a repentant heart.

Remember, God wants us to be transformed and to live a life pleasing to Him. As it's written, "Don’t be conformed to this world, but be transformed by the renewing of your mind, so that you may prove what is the good, well-pleasing, and perfect will of God" (Romans 12:2 WEB). Ask God to renew your mind and strengthen you to resist temptations and live according to His will.

About making things right with others, Jesus teaches us, "If therefore you are offering your gift at the altar, and there remember that your brother has anything against you, leave your gift there before the altar, and go your way. First be reconciled to your brother, and then come and offer your gift" (Matthew 5:23-24 WEB). It's essential to seek forgiveness from those you've hurt, but also remember that true repentance is about turning away from sin and striving to live differently.

Regarding Mithus and her family, let's pray for God's comfort and strength upon them. The Bible reminds us, "Bear one another’s burdens, and so fulfill the law of Christ" (Galatians 6:2 WEB). Pray that God grants them love, patience, and understanding to support each other through this trial.
